Ireland vs. Colorado Cost of Living Summary
Ireland is 1.5% more expensive than Colorado.

The cost of transportation, entertainment and sports, and clothing in Ireland are more expensive than in Colorado. Expenses including childcare, groceries, housing, and restaurants are lower in Ireland.
